Antarctica: the last continent
Lead in
1. look at this picture and answer the questions.
What are they? Where do they live in? Is it a pleasant place for us to live in there?
2. Now let us read the words on the PowerPoint twice.
Penguins, extreme, inhospitable, polar, Antarctica
3. Now try to use these new words to describe the first picture.
4. Now let us look at the title. If you were the writer, what would you write about? Think about it.
Skimming
1. Read the passage and choose a heading for each paragraph. Para1 A good place for researchers Para2 The treaty
Para3 The discovery of Antarctica Para4 Plants and animals Para5 The land 2. What does “the last continent mean “?
Scanning
Paragraph 1
1. What is the weather like in Antarctica? 2. What is the size of it?
3. Now decide where the sentence go. If the ice melted, the sea level would rise by about 60 meters. Paragraph 2
1. what animals and plants are there?
2. Why do few plants and animals survive there?
3. Though the living conditions are tough, some wildlife can survive there. why?
4. After reading the text and seeing these pictures, what do you think of the wildlife in Antarctica?
Paragraph 3
1. let us read paragraph three and find out why it is a good place for researchers? Why is it a good place for
researchers?
1._________________________ 2. ___________________________ 3. _____________________________ 2. what does “trapped in” mean here? Paraphrase it. paragraph 4
1. Who was the first person that reached the South Pole?
A. Greek geographers. B. Roald Amundsen. C. James Cook. D. Carstens Borchgrevink. 2. What does “anti-” mean in this paragraph? 3. Replace the following sentence:
Not until the late 18th century did the British explorer James Cook cross the Antarctic Circle. Paragraph 5
1. Which is not the aim of the treaty?
A. To prevent commercial and military use of the continent.
B. To make nuclear tests and radioactive waste free in Antarctica. C. To promote international scientific projects. D. To end arguments about who owns the land Summary
Fill in the blanks with appropriate words
Antarctica is the ________ (cold) place in the world. It is technically a desert. It holds 90% of the world’s ice and most of its fresh water is in ______ frozen state. In some places it reaches a ________ (deep) of five kilometers.
The wildlife in Antarctica has adapted to ______ (it) extreme conditions, ______ few types of plants can survive there because of the long winter night, the extreme cold and lack of rainfall.
Researchers can get a lot of information from the ice, gases, minerals and rocks there. Rocks in dark color ______ stand out against the white are easy to find and collect.
In 1895, a Norwegian _______ (call) Carstens became the first man to set foot on the Antarctica mainland. Today scientists from many countries travel to Antarctica to study its _________ (resource). A spirit of international friendship has replaced the rivalry. In 1961, 12 countries signed a treaty, __________(make) Antarctica the world’s biggest nature reserve. Today countries representing 80% of the world’s population ____________ (sign) the treaty.
Discussion
1. How is Antarctica now? Enjoy a short video. Think about what has happened. 2. What has caused it and what should we do? Discuss in groups.
3. Do you hope that one day human beings will explore Antarctica to make the most of it or just keep it as a pure land?
And why? Homework
